Output 678085924b31aeed2cfbe292310da42933597702ce84d1625c2c90c9e659d18a:1

value
43760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0207c8cae269e289bf718e6b9eaf32fb2da8b84f OP_EQUAL
address
9rd1Le2cXdSoRfbrqPjHg6vA1fiJsJB1Wk
transaction
678085924b31aeed2cfbe292310da42933597702ce84d1625c2c90c9e659d18a